Man arrested after 2 women raped in 2 days on Cheetham hill road

A 25-year-old man has been arrested on suspicion of rape and assault following two reports of women being raped in Cheetham Hill this week.

The first incident is reported to have happened sometime between 11pm-12am on Tuesday 9 August, on Cheetham Hill Road, where a woman in her 20s has reported being approached by an unknown male who has then raped her.

The second incident is reported to have happened at around 4.30am on the 10 August on Beech Mount, Cheetham Hill, where a woman in her 40s has reported being approached by an unknown male before being assaulted and raped. The woman was left with significant facial injuries.

One victim required medical treatment and both have been offered support from specialist services.

Detective Inspector Tim Berry, of GMPs City of Manchester CID, said: “These incidents will understandably cause worry among the local community and I’d like to reassure people that we have stepped up our patrols in the area on a 24 hour a day basis, to help keep people safe while our investigation progresses.

“We are following up on a number of strong lines of enquiry and are working to locate the offender as quickly as possible. We do believe that these two incidents are linked and that one male offender was responsible.

“We have one suspect arrested who is currently being questioned in custody.
